Differential gene expression of Pseudomonas aeruginosa ΔPA14_22470 (ΔPA3225) versus UCBPP-PA14 wildtype in planktonic and biofilm cells

(Submitter supplied) PA3225 is a LysR-type transcriptional regulator, and the ΔPA3225 deletion mutant is more resistant to various antibiotics than the wild-type PA14 strain in both planktonic and biofilm cells. In order to characterise the regulon of PA3225, we compared the transcriptomes of biofilm and planktonic ΔPA3225 to biofilm and planktonic PA14 wild-type by RNA-seq.
